I think racing and other sports that take most of the day have an advantage over football.

Corporate hospitality at football is by its nature a rushed and therefore poor quality business.

Ie most people get to the ground no earlier than 90 mins before the game and want to leave within 90 minutes of the final whistle.

So on a Saturday it normally goes like this

13:30 beer

14:00 food

1sr half

Beer

2nd half

Beer

Leave

That has been the format at every ground I have been too on a corporate ticket.

Yes the executive area and boxes need modernising at s6 but given the above timescales what more can be done to make a meaningful difference.

 

 

Go to Man City and find out.

Amazing experience.

 I totally understand that Citiy's Ground and facilities are top class however  I would be very interested to know what you got that was ' an amazing experience'  because perhaps we should simply copy this.

As a side note I went in club class seats at the emirates stadium this was not a corporate box but was very upmarket, lovely facilities but ultimately it was still Beer, 1st half , Beer, 2nd half , Beer while wating for the crowds to die down and then leave. Very nice yes but amazing no simply a posh/ modern  version of sitting in the grandstand at S6
